Output 51d14ca3f052e2d3e923e23d9e1b6c962aa0aac69a73c1319410286d4dfe34c7:0

value
1783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67873d49602439d6e8334183372c7ca5ca4da352 OP_EQUAL
address
3B8RXuBrAqNEp44CmgRknKB4xnRV3Gb1Aw
transaction
51d14ca3f052e2d3e923e23d9e1b6c962aa0aac69a73c1319410286d4dfe34c7
spent
true